“With 10 songs clocking in at just under 39 minutes, the band brings to mind great electronic rock bands like Depeche Mode, Head Automatica, Le Tigre, and Duran Duran while copping a modern twist of atmosphere and ambiance that allows them to fit right in on the Mylene Sheath roster, at the same time creating their own very unique voice among the bands. The vinyl version comes on translucent “grape soda” with pink splatter (limited to 100 copies) and translucent “grape soda” (limited to 300). The jackets will be printed on super thick 350gsm stock and coated in a heavy UV gloss finish and include a two sided insert with lyrics and liner notes. The CD version of the album and comes in a full color 5″ cardboard gatefold jacket printed on the reverse board – giving it a tough, grainy feel – with black inner flood throughout. So where the vinyl jackets for this release are printed with a UV gloss covering the jackets, this is pretty much the exact opposite. The left panel of the gatefold holds an 8 page booklet with lyrics and liner notes, while the right side of the jacket houses the CD itself. The artwork design and layout were handled by Junius guitarist Michael Repasch-Nieves for Radar Visual (The Cancer Copnspiracy, Junius, Constants).
